Security Advisory - Curesec Research Team

1. Introduction

Affected Product: PivotX 2.3.11
Fixed in: not fixed
Fixed Version Link: n/a
Vendor Website: http://pivotx.net/
Vulnerability Type: Reflected XSS
Remote Exploitable: Yes
Reported to vendor: 01/20/2016
Disclosed to public: 03/15/2016
Release mode: Full Disclosure
CVE: n/a
Credits Tim Coen of Curesec GmbH

2. Overview

PivotX is a CMS for blogging written in PHP. In version 2.3.11, it is
vulnerable to reflected XSS, allowing for the injection of JavaScript
keyloggers or the bypassing of CSRF protection. In the case of PivotX, this may
lead to code execution via other vulnerabilities in the same version in the
admin area.

3. Details

Description

CVSS: Medium 4.3 AV:N/AC:M/Au:N/C:N/I:P/A:N

The additionalpath parameter of the file explorer is vulnerable to reflected
XSS.

Proof of Concept

http://localhost/pivotx_latest/pivotx/index.php?page=homeexplore&additionalpath
=pivot<script>alert(1)</script>

4. Solution

This issue was not fixed by the vendor.

5. Report Timeline

01/20/2016 Informed Vendor about Issue
01/29/2016 Vendor replies, PivotX is not maintained anymore
03/15/2016 Disclosed to public
